There is no head to head record between Nadia Podoroska and Irina-Camelia Begu since this will be the first time that they will play each other in the main tour.

Nadia Podoroska

Ranked no. 48 (career high), the Argentine will start her run in Linz after she played her last match at the Paris where she lost 6-2 6-1 to Swiatek in the semifinal the 8th of October.

Podoroska has a 43-7 win-loss record in 2020, 0-0 on indoor hard courts (See FULL STATS).

This will be the first match of the year on indoor hard courts.

Talking about her overall career, The Argentine has an overall 255-122 record. She has positive 2-1 record on indoor hard courts.

Last year in Linz

The Argentine didn’t play in Linz in 2019.

Irina-Camelia Begu

Ranked no. 76, Begu will start her run in Linz after she played her last match in Ostrava where she lost 6-4 6-4 to Gauff in the qualifications the 18th of October.

The Romanian has a 23-10 win-loss record in 2020, 1-1 on indoor hard courts (See FULL STATS).

In terms of her career, Begu has an overall 341-257 record. She has positive 28-23 record on indoor hard courts.
